Original Description
The painting Bruz moulin du Boel by Emmanuel Le Ray captures a serene and poetic landscape, likely depicting the rural charm of Brittany, France. Le Ray, a 20th-century French painter, is known for his expressive yet delicate approach to natural scenery, blending Impressionist light play with subtle Post-Impressionist structure. The work likely portrays the mill (moulin) with gentle brushstrokes, soft color transitions, and an atmospheric quality that evokes tranquility. Le Ray’s style bridges traditional landscape painting and modernist abstraction, reflecting his generation’s exploration of emotional depth through nature. Though not as widely recognized as the giants of Impressionism, his works hold a quiet significance in regional French art history, offering a glimpse into the timeless beauty of the Breton countryside and its cultural resonance.
